Agora, established in 2001, is a cozy Greek-inspired café in Houston, TX, offering a welcoming gathering space for all patrons. With a menu featuring a variety of coffee drinks, teas, pastries, and specialty items, Agora aims to provide a unique atmosphere and calm environment for social interaction.
Embracing spontaneity and genuine experiences, Agora champions a lifestyle that celebrates the beauty of unplanned moments. From their fast and reliable Wi-Fi to their open-late policy, Agora invites guests to relax, work, or simply enjoy the experience of being in their space.
